‘Manikarnika – The Queen of Jhansi’ is not Kangana Ranaut’s first film as director?

Kangana Ranaut is a multi-talented actress we have in

Bollywood

. The ‘Queen’ star, who is currently in Bhopal shooting for her upcoming film ‘

Panga

’, recently flew down to Mumbai took look into the post production works of her period drama ‘

Manikarnika-The Queen of Jhansi

’.

Kangana, who has taken over the reins of the film from director Krish, recently spoke about her experience overseeing and looking after the editing processes. She reportedly said that this is not her first experience in supervising the edit or even directing a film. She apparently directed her first film when she was 23 or 24. It was a 10 minute short film that she had shot with an international crew. She also stated that be it direction, writing or editing, she has already done it in the past.

Elaborating further, she added that if ‘

Manikarnika

...’ was her first experience as a director, she would have been a deer in headlights, because there's so much to do. She reportedly said that absolutely loves directing and sitting on a film's edit because it is another level of involvement. She has also written for films officially which also makes me a bonafide writer.

Produced by Zee Studios and Kamal Jain, ‘Manikarnika: The Queen of Jhansi’, is slated to release on January 25, 2019.
